Bentley Blanks Brown 1-0 Behind Kirk’s Shutout

Waltham, Mass.- Sophomore goalie Fraser Kirk (Burlington, Ontario) made 16 saves and freshman Matt Gosiewski (Wilton, Conn.) scored the game's only goal in a 1-0 victory for Bentley over Brown on Tuesday night.

The Falcons' defense limited Brown to just 16 shots on goal on the night, and Kirk stopped them all for his first career shutout in just his 3rd career start.

Gosiewski netted the game's only goal, 4:19 into the second period, on the power play for his 4th goal of the season. A shot on goal by defenseman Connor Brassard (Fitchburg, Mass.) from the right face-off circle that was saved by Brown's goalie Luke Kania created the initial pressure.

Jakov Novak (Windsor, Ontario) dug the puck out to keep the pressure on and passed back to Brassard, who this time passed across to Jonathan Desbiens (Montreal, Quebec). Desbiens fired a low shot that Kania made a glove save on, but Gosiewski was there on the doorstep to put the rebound in for the goal.

That was the only goal Kirk needed as he didn't let anything past. He made seven saves in the 2nd period and six in the 3rd frame.

Brown pulled Kania for an extra attacker with just over two minutes remaining, but Bentley allowed just one shot on goal.

The Falcons will now take a short break for Thanksgiving, before they return to the ice on Friday to begin a home and home series with Holy Cross. The first game is on the road on Friday, and the series shifts to Waltham on Saturday.
